Output 5e64aa084eebc8c44a7217be79fba61545d717a22fdffc08cde27fd1b0eade0e:1

value
11102039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b63e0db3ab402929078d4f530ccedec9bbebe87 OP_EQUAL
address
3CwSgopHzVHsXq15wkXKXUrU49g87QQLGe
transaction
5e64aa084eebc8c44a7217be79fba61545d717a22fdffc08cde27fd1b0eade0e
confirmations
154490
spent
true